What is Double Glazing?
Double glazing includes installing windows with 2 panes of glass separated by a layer of air or gas. This design supplies superior insulation compared to single-pane windows, making it an outstanding choice for homes in environments like Manchester's.
Benefits of Double Glazing in Manchester
Energy Efficiency
- Minimized Heat Loss: Double Glazing manchester considerably decreases heat loss during the colder months, keeping homes warmer and lowering the requirement for extreme heating.
- Lower Energy Bills: By improving insulation, double glazing can result in significant savings on energy costs. According to the Energy Saving Trust, homeowners can save approximately ₤ 170 each year on heating costs.
Sound Reduction
- Quieter Living: The air or gas layer between the glass panes functions as a sound barrier, decreasing external sound. This is especially helpful for homes near busy streets or in metropolitan areas.
Increased Property Value
- Attractive to Buyers: Double glazing is a desirable function for prospective buyers, as it includes value to a property. According to a research study by the Royal Institution of Chartered Surveyors (RICS), double glazing can increase a home's value by as much as 2%.
Condensation Control
- Less Moisture: Double-glazed windows minimize condensation on the within the glass, which can help prevent wet and mold concerns, typical in Manchester's damp climate.
Improved Security
- Tougher Windows: Double-glazed windows are more secure than single-pane windows, as they are harder to break. This can deter robbers and offer peace of mind.
